About the Role
You will take ownership of all maintenance activities across the plant, ensuring equipment, utilities, and infrastructure are maintained to support safe and efficient operations.
Key Responsibilities:
Maintenance Operations
Plan, schedule and perform preventive and corrective maintenance
Troubleshoot electrical and mechanical faults to minimise downtime
Maintain production equipment including blow moulding, welding, assembly and reconditioning lines
Oversee plant utilities (compressors, cooling systems,
hydraulics, electrical systems)
Maintain accurate maintenance records and reporting
Continuous Improvement
Develop and implement preventive maintenance programs
Analyse trends to reduce recurring breakdowns
Work closely with production and engineering to improve performance
Safety & Compliance
Ensure all work complies with WHS and company standards
Conduct inspections, risk assessments and participate in safety meetings
Maintain audit and compliance documentation
Team Support / Leadership
Support, guide and coordinate electricians, apprentices and contractors
Allocate work and monitor performance
Promote a robust safety-first culture
Inventory & Cost Control
Manage spare parts and critical inventory
Coordinate procurement of parts and services
Monitor maintenance costs and support budgeting
